Method and apparatus for providing a virtual tour of a dormatory or other institution to a prospective resident
First Claim
1. A method of providing a prospective resident of an institution with a virtual tour of the premises without the need for a physical visit, the method comprising the steps of:
- recording a set of panoramic visual images for each of a plurality of institutions to be selected and viewed, each panoramic visual image being recorded from a particular perspective;
storing the sets of panoramic visual images and accompanying unique designations in a computer database along with an index of selection criteria, such criteria including the location and physical features of each institution;
providing a user terminal in electrical communication with the centralized computer database, the terminal including input means and a display device;
entering, through the input means of the user terminal, one or more criteria associated with an institution to be toured;
displaying one of the panoramic visual images stored for the selected institution on the display device;
receiving a change perspective command through the input means of the user terminal; and
displaying an additional panoramic visual image for the selected institution in accordance with the change perspective command.

Abstract
Prospective resident of a dormitory or other institution are provided with a panoramic, interactive tour which can be viewed via CD ROM, disk, print and/or on-line via the Internet and/or Extranet and/or other network. The tour is filmed on-site at each institution providing the service. The tour database can be arranged via school(s) and/or via geographic location(s) and/or via other selection criteria. Schools will preferably send a disk with the tour of each of its dormitories to all freshmen along with the registration materials so that they can actually see each dormitory before making their housing selection. By clicking on the front door the student will enter the lobby and can likewise enter all common areas, hallways, and a sample of each room type by clicking on hotspots. A floor plan with a perspective indicator will be present. There are several alternative ways to change perspective including, without limitation, clicking on the word/icon/picture for another room or direction, click and drag, using keyboard keys, clicking on certain keys, rapid clicking on the mouse and/or voice commands. This enables the viewer to control the tour including, without limitation, to zoom in, zoom out, look/move left, look/move right, move forward or backwards. The tour can also be put into self operating mode where it can be watched as a “movie” with less interaction. The tours can be viewed in monitor or with VR goggles and/or gloves. The screen size can be changed and reconfigured. Optional audio can be accessed with options that include, without limitation, celebrity tour, current student input, local information and others.
